How Does Ritchie Bros. Make Buying Easy?
How do they manage to make the process of getting new or used heavy equipment feel a bit less complicated? One key aspect is the chance to actually see and check out the items before you make a decision. They have many spots around the world, something like sixty permanent locations and local yards, where you can go and look at the trucks, excavators, or whatever else catches your eye. This ability to inspect the gear, you know, gives buyers a real sense of what they're getting, which is often a big comfort.
Then there's the bidding process itself. You can go to one of their public events and raise your hand, so to speak, or you can join in online. Their online system is, in fact, quite user-friendly, working on both PC and Mac computers. Plus, it's available in different languages, which makes it, arguably, more accessible for people from various backgrounds. This means you can participate from your office, your home, or really anywhere you have an internet connection, making it pretty convenient.
They also offer the chance to purchase items right away, without waiting for an event. This "buy now" option, you see, can be really useful if you're in a hurry and need a specific piece of equipment quickly. It adds another layer of ease to their services, giving buyers more ways to get what they need on their own terms. This flexibility, basically, helps a lot of businesses keep things moving along without unnecessary delays.
